About Chisholm 2322

The size of Chisholm is approximately 6.3 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 0.2% of total area. The population of Chisholm in 2016 was 1461 people. By 2021 the population was 4577 showing a population growth of 213.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Chisholm is 30-39 years. Households in Chisholm are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Chisholm work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 79.30% of the homes in Chisholm were owner-occupied compared with 83.30% in 2016.

Chisholm has 3,255 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Chisholm have seen a 52.48% increase in median value.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Chisholm is $1,040,949 while the median value for Units is $689,354.
  • Houses have a median rent of $770.
There are currently 47 properties listed for sale, and 12 properties listed for rent in Chisholm on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 248 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Chisholm.
